     When we are young, there are so many fun things that we can do.
      Ladies may love to hug and play with young children, go shopping or eat out.
      Men might enjoy going hunting, fishing, playing ball or golfing.
      But we may get squeezed into a position where we can’t do some of the things we once enjoyed. Does that mean that life gets sad? It depends on our point of view – what we emphasize in our thoughts – whether we are looking up or down. Meditating on our problems, looking down, makes us feel sad.
      But how can we learn to “look up” instead of down? Stand up and lift up your heads, because your redemption is drawing near (Luke 21:28 NIV). We can look up toward the good things that God has prepared for us. The older we get, the closer we are to Heaven!
      Meditating on Heaven can improve everything. Jesus tells us to: Rejoice, and be exceeding glad: for great is your reward in heaven (Mt. 5:12). He had come from Heaven. He knew that “rejoicing” and being “exceedingly glad” would help us deal with all the problems we face. The more we do this the closer and more real Heaven will be! Satan always tries to blind our minds so we will not grasp the reality of Heaven. Our loving heavenly Father, His Son, and His Holy Spirit always want to help us to: Set your minds on things above, not on earthly things (Col. 3:2 NIV).
      But what about the sufferings we have to endure today? Yes, they often try to demand our full attention. But does thinking about them help us to feel better or worse? Worse! The more attention we give our problems the more they demand! We can be drawn into nearly always thinking about our suffering, be it emotional or physical. We feel compelled to tell someone – anyone – about our problems. If this is what you do, don’t be too critical of yourself. We humans are always being drawn toward the negative. Remember how the disciples were repeatedly trying to get Jesus to recognize problems. “We have no food for all these 5,000 hungry people.” “They want to kill You. Don’t go where they can easily have You arrested”! But Jesus believed that God would take care of everything. You and I can learn to do the same, because the Holy Spirit wants to help us.

      Our hope lies in what God tells us. He says, “Look up.” As we learn to follow His directions, our problems can lose their influence over us. Peter stepped onto the water just as Jesus told him to do, but then he started to look around at his circumstances and began to sink. Why? What he saw made him afraid. If we keep looking down, our brain says, “Be reasonable. You have a problem! But the Holy Spirit wants to help us learn how to combat the thoughts that can drive us into deeper and deeper depression, anxiety or fear.
      Remember how Job suffered the loss of all his many possessions, his children and was then covered in boils? Horrible! His “friends” kept reminding him of his problems. But Job continued to put his attention on God. Job said, Though He slay me, yet will I trust in Him: (Job 13:15 KJV). God gives us directions about what we can do that helps us combat this fallen world. He says, look up. Toward the sky? No, toward Heaven. There we will be with Him forever! He wants us to keep believing His promise until Heaven becomes increasingly real to us!
      Life on earth might be as long as 100 years. If we had to live ten lifetimes that would be 1,000 years. One million lifetimes would be . . . shudder at the thought! But God promises us one billion times one billion times, plus forever in Heaven. That is what He plans for everyone who believes in, relies on and trusts in His Son as their eternal Redeemer.
      Tell Him, “Lord, I have received your assurance. I am looking up and I know my forever is filled with greater joy than I can even imagine.”
      Jesus suffered. His disciples suffered. But they knew the power residing in “Lift up your head, because your redemption is drawing near.” Just writing those words makes my heart sing! Come join me and let’s rejoice together!

     Have you ever wondered why you are on the earth? In the so-called “Grand Scheme of Life” do you know what your role is? For many years I asked myself these questions, but never had any answers.      Then one day after some folks prayed for me, God started working in my life. He began to make Jesus a living reality to me. As I studied God’s love letter to us - the Bible - God began to teach me that His eternal plan has always been to bring us to Himself through what Jesus did for us.
      God wanted us to become His very own children, but we were separated from Him because of our sin. What could we do? We certainly couldn’t earn our way into God’s Family. We could never be good enough. We had no hope.
     So, God sent Jesus to do what we could never do. He took away our sins. What wonderful, blessed words! With His blood, Jesus purchased us and gave us to God the Father as gifts. Ephesians 1:18 tells us we are God’s glorious inheritance. God actually delights in us. We are His special treasure.
      We are not here on earth because our parents decided they wanted a child. Neither are we here because they had an “oops.” We are here because

God decided long ago He wanted to have loving fellowship with us. When we accept the wonderful gift of salvation from Jesus, we actually become a dearly loved child of Almighty God. He has promised us that He will never, never, never leave or abandon us. He is closer to us than the very air we breathe.
      If you are lonely or afraid of the future, I pray that you will be comforted by the truth of these words. You are not alone. You are being held in the mighty hand of your Heavenly Father. In John 10, Jesus was talking about being the Good Shepherd, and He gave us this wonderful promise in verses 27 through 30: My sheep listen to my voice; I know them, and they follow me. I give them eternal life, and they shall never perish; no one can snatch them out of my hand. My Father, who has given them to me, is greater than all; no one can snatch them out of my Father’s hand. I and the Father are one.

      When people began to read Merlin’s first two books, Prison to Praise and Power in Praise, word started to spread. Soon many lives were changed and people wrote of the amazing things that happened to them.
     Merlin’s third book, Answers to Praise was published and listed on the National Ten Best-Selling Christian books for many weeks. But the significant aspect of this was that Merlin’s first two books were on the same list! This was the first time in history that an author had three books placed on the National Ten Best-Selling list at the same time.
